Exchange traded funds (ETFs) invest in a basket of securities, such as stocks, bonds, and commodities, just like mutual funds. Unlike mutual funds, ETFs can be traded whenever the markets are open, just like individual stocks. In addition, ETFs typically have lower fees than mutual funds and are built to be tax-efficient, helping you keep more ...

Yes, a Schedule K-1 should be issued for an investment in an IRA account, but you do not report the K-1 on your tax return. Activity within an IRA account is reported to IRS by the fund Custodian, not IRA Owner. You get a copy of the K-1 for your records, just as you receive an information copy of Form 5498 (around May) each year.The Three Best Retirement ETFs for Your IRA. 1) The Best IRA Asset Class. Just remember that to receive the Roth IRA’s tax-free benefits, you have to meet specific requirements. …WILEY GLOBAL FINANCE. ETFs can be more tax efficient compared to traditional mutual funds. Generally, holding an ETF in a taxable account will generate less tax liabilities than if you held a similarly structured mutual fund in the same account. From the perspective of the IRS, the tax treatment of ETFs and mutual funds are the same. When it comes to IRAs, ETFs are gaining ground. If you can buy both index mutual funds and ETFs for free in this Roth IRA and the expense ratios are the same or negligibly different, then I would go with the mutual funds to avoid paying the bid/ask spread and other differences to net asset value.
